Offaly LGFA have parted company with manager Greg Farrelly after a poor start to their Lidl National Football League Division 3 campaign.

The Faithful conceded a whopping 10-37 in defeats to Wexford, Carlow and Limerick, prompting the county board to bring Farrelly’s tenure to an abrupt end. It would appear that last Sunday’s 1-4 to 5-12 loss to Limerick in Farrelly’s home pitch of Edenderry sealed his fate.

"Following a meeting with the Offaly LGFA Executive and Intermediate Management last night, Greg Farrelly has been relieved of his role as manager, effective immediately,” an Offaly LGFA statement read.

Farrelly was in his second spell as Offaly ladies football manager, having reprised the role in late 2023, a decade after leading them to All-Ireland Junior Championship glory at Croke Park. He also guided the Faithful County to National League Division 4 and Leinster Junior Championship success in 2013 as well as to an All-Ireland Minor ‘B’ Championship final appearance in 2014. 

With two teams making the drop to Division 4, Offaly will almost certainly be relegated if they lose their next game against neighbours Laois in Daingean on Sunday week.
